> I see the same problem reported here:
> https://github.com/Hexxeh/rpi-firmware/issues/38 where it is mentioned
> that this regression also appeared in 3.10 stable series recently.
> 
> I noticed upstream commit 8393796dfa4cf5dffcceec464c7789bec3a2f471
> (media: dvb-frontends: Don't use dynamic static allocation)
> entered both 3.10.22 (which is the first version introducing the
> regression in 3.10 stable according to the linked bug), and 3.12.3.
> This file contains stuff related to tda18271. Could this be the 
> culprit?
> 

Well, for board EM28174_BOARD_PCTV_290E, it first attaches cxd2820r
and then the tuner tda18271.

I suspect that the issue is at cxd2820r. Could you please apply this
patch:
	http://git.kernel.org/cgit/linux/kernel/git/torvalds/linux.git/commit/?id=0db3fa2741ad8371c21b3a6785416a4afc0cc1d4 
and see if it solves the issue?

Thanks!
